After serving four years in prison for drug possession, Grip makes a $100 bet with a fellow inmate that, once paroled, he won't be back. Upon his release, Grip struggles to make an honest living in society, but -- with the urging of his slyly elusive brother Maurice -- he eventually returns to the world of drugs and thugs he left behind. Other characters include: Grip's ex-girlfriend Gwen, who has lost all hope that Grip will ever honestly provide for her and their daughter; Deon, Gwen's ex-drug-dealing brother, now turned bible toting preacher; hard-boiled Detective Reed and his partner Detective Carlson, who will stop at nothing to arrest and convict Maurice; Tony, Maurice's smooth talking right-hand man; and Mike and his little brother Lil' Mike, Maurice's two psychotic henchmen, who have ambitions of going into business for themselves.
